Well if you don't want to risk bounciness I would go KW V3. VTF should be fine but won't be able to go too low without bounce occurring in the rear. That is because of the way the airbags are. Mine is set to the lowest setting without bounce at 64-63mm at the back with the links.

I did a 300 mile road trip yesterday, a drive I have done many times.

On a certain stretch of the highway (about 20 miles), my old 330xi with H&R plus yellow Koni, would be totally uncomfortable in the right lane, due to the road surface.
At the speedlimit...., about every 1-2 seconds there is a small ridge going across the road, that can give a car with soft suspension, quite a bouncing motion. A car with stiff springs, would feel the impact over and over again and have some bounce..
Thunk thunk---thunk thunk---

My current set up with stock shocks and VTF, didn't have anywhere close to the issues my 330 had. It is still smoother in the left lane, but I heard no complaints from the passenger seat this time while in the right lane (and she's pretty good at voicing her opinion...LOL)

This is mine on VTF. 30" ground to fender front, 30.5" ground to fender rear. I wanted ever so slight front rake. This is about 1.5" drop front and .75" rear based on my stock measurements.
